Laimer returns to team training
Konrad Laimer is back at full-team training per FC Bayern.com. As of now, Laimer could be the team?s only healthy option at right-back, aside of Joshua Kimmich, but will he be fully ready in time to face off with his old club, RB Leipzig, this weekend"
Konrad Laimer was able to return to FC Bayern?s squad training on Wednesday morning. The 26-year-old Austria international had missed training recently after suffering a muscle strain in his left calf in the Bundesl...
